tekno, also known as Afrobeats or Afropop, is a popular genre of music that has been taking the world by storm in recent years. Originating from Nigeria, tekno music has gained widespread popularity in Africa and beyond, with artists like Wizkid, Davido, and Burna Boy leading the charge. The infectious beats and catchy tunes of tekno have made it a favorite among music lovers of all ages, transcending borders and cultures.
One of the defining characteristics of tekno music is its fusion of traditional African rhythms with modern electronic sounds. The result is a unique and distinctive sound that is both infectious and energetic, perfect for dancing and partying. tekno music is often characterized by its upbeat tempo, catchy melodies, and uplifting lyrics that celebrate life, love, and unity. It is a genre that is meant to be enjoyed and celebrated, bringing people together through the power of music.
The rise of tekno music can be attributed to the global success of artists like Wizkid, who has achieved international fame and recognition for his infectious songs and electrifying performances. Wizkid’s breakout hit, “Ojuelegba,” helped to put tekno music on the map, drawing attention to the genre and its talented artists. Since then, tekno music has continued to grow in popularity, with new artists emerging and pushing the boundaries of the genre with their innovative sounds and styles.
One of the key elements of tekno music is its ability to blend different musical influences and styles to create a sound that is both familiar and fresh. Artists often draw inspiration from a wide range of musical genres, including hip hop, R&B, dancehall, and reggae, infusing their music with a diverse range of sounds and rhythms. This fusion of influences creates a vibrant and dynamic sound that is instantly recognizable and infectious.
